Game Setup: Easy Wins, Rapid Cash Outs
Before diving into a round, you’ll choose from four difficulty settings: Easy, Medium, Hard, and Hardcore. Each level determines the number of steps the chicken must take and the probability of encountering a trap.
- Easy: 24 steps; low risk; modest multiplier growth.
- Medium: 22 steps; balanced risk/reward.
- Hard: 20 steps; higher risk; better potential payouts.
- Hardcore: 15 steps; maximum risk; chance of loss at each step.
Players typically start with Easy or Medium levels during short sessions to maintain momentum and avoid fatigue. Once comfortable, they may experiment with Hard or Hardcore for those rare moments of heightened excitement.

Risk Management in Short Rounds: Staying on Target
Short sessions demand disciplined bankroll control because there’s little room for recovery after a loss. Most players adopt a conservative bet size relative to their total bankroll—usually between 1% and 3% per round.
The following checklist helps maintain balance during fast play:
- Set a daily loss limit: Decide how many € you’re willing to lose before taking a break.
- Define win goals: Choose a target profit before you start.
- Use fixed bets: Stick to a consistent stake per round.
- Cash out early: Pull winnings at a predetermined multiplier.
This structured approach reduces emotional swings and keeps sessions short and enjoyable.
